FSU Anne's College The Anne Spencer Daves College of Education, Health, and Human Sciences at Florida State University.

The roots of FSU’s College of Education, Health, and Human Sciences date back to the university’s establishment, and it is the oldest college of its kind in Florida. Recently expanded in 2023, the College is home to six academic departments united through a common goal to maximize human potential. In total, the College includes the Department of Educational Leadership & Policy Studies, Department

of Educational Psychology & Learning Systems, Department of Human Development & Family Sciences, Department of Nutrition & Integrative Physiology, Department of Sport Management, School of Teacher Education, numerous research centers, and three laboratory schools (Florida State University School, FSU Pembroke Pines Charter School, and The Collegiate School at FSU Panama City). The College of Education, Health, and Human Sciences serves over 4,500 students via 187 full-time faculty and 73 full-time staff.

Anne’s College faculty member Robert Schoen is part of an interdisciplinary FSU team awarded a $1.5 million National Science Foundation grant to create the IDEAL-Math Network. The project will bring together six datasets covering approximately 90,000 elementary students and 3,000 teachers in an interactive dashboard.

The goal is to make years of math education research easier for educators, researchers and policymakers to explore, understand, and use to improve math teaching and learning.

Family estrangement can be painful and complicated, especially for families in the public eye.

Anne’s College faculty member Nari Jeter, a licensed marriage and family therapist with the Florida State University Marriage & Family Therapy Program, recently shared her expertise on family estrangement and reconciliation in the context of Prince Harry’s estrangement from the Royal Family.

“Most reconciliation that I’ve seen starts with someone recognizing that wanting to be ‘right’ isn’t working,” Jeter said.
